What does GNI stand for?
GNI stands for "Good News International"
How to abbreviate "Good News International"?
"Good News International" can be abbreviated as GNI
What is the meaning of GNI abbreviation?
The meaning of GNI abbreviation is "Good News International"
What does GNI mean?
GNI as abbreviation means "Good News International"